Hey Trudeau- Make the NAFTA deal now!
Canada Free Press ^ | 08/29/18 | Mitch Wolfe

Posted on 08/29/2018 11:31:53 AM PDT by Sean_Anthony

If Trudeau does not capitulate and do a deal with Trump this week, Trudeau will engineer a made-in-Canada recession which will adversely affect thousands of Canadian families

Trump is not the bully here. Stop blaming Trump for being Trump and standing up for America’s interests. That is what American presidents do. The problem lies once again with Trudeau’s arrogance and incompetence. The delay in Canada reaching a NAFTA deal with the U.S. and the foreseeable imposition of U.S. steel and aluminum tariffs on Canada is all Trudeau’s fault. Trudeau could have avoided this situation months ago

Our best loss (and smallest loss) on the NAFTA negotiations was our first loss. Months ago Trudeau should have taken a hit on NAFTA but agreed to a NAFTA skinny deal giving Trump the victory over some minor matters. But Trudeau wasted valuable months talking about and promoting gender, climate change and aboriginal matters. These matters were quite irrelevant issues to the core issues at play.

The tariff of on dairy goes back to how Canada subsidizes it’s dairy farmers. Instead of price fixing, they subsidize farmers not to produce, artificially driving up the price through insufficient supply. That doesn’t work if US dairy products came in without a tariff.
